لماذا هذا مهم

Russia's oil revenues have increased despite sanctions due to countries like India and China buying discounted crude, which may impact global energy prices and affect related assets. This development could lead to a shift in global energy market dynamics, influencing oil prices and the valuation of energy-related stocks. The surge in Russia's oil revenues may also have broader implications for the global economy, particularly in terms of inflation and trade balances.

Following the Russian invasion of Ukraine in 2022, several major world powers introduced strict sanctions on trade with Moscow. Europe and the United States have been gradually decreasing their dependence on Russian gas and other energy products and putting pressure on other countries to do the same, to place a financial strain on Moscow, as the war with Ukraine continues.
